Chartfield
Conversion
Explained With our
conversion to the SAP financial system, the configuration of WCU's
chartfields must change to a new format. The data elements we used
in the PeopleSoft financial system - Business Unit, Fund, Department,
Program, Project/Grant - will be merged and modified into new elements
such as the Company
Code, Business
Area, Fund
Center, Cost
Center,
Application of Fund, and
WBS (Work
Breakdown Structure) Element. As much as possible, in our
conversion we have attempted maintain an intuitive link between what was
utilized before in PeopleSoft and the new SAP numbering plan.
The new SAP Cost Center & Fund Center
numbers will be 10 digits in length.
Example
1
The Finance and Business Services Department
PeopleSoft chart field string of Department = 3100, Program = EG,
Project/Grant = 0, will become the SAP Cost Center 7511003100.
| 75 |
11 |
00 |
3100 |
| The
first two digits represent the
Business
Area and will always be 75 as this designates the cost center
as belonging to West Chester University. |
The
next two digits (positions 3 & 4) represent the
Application of Fund and corresponds to the PeopleSoft Program
Code. |
Positions 5 & 6 correspond to the last two digits of the
PeopleSoft department number extension. If the department
number was only four digits, then these two positions are filled
with 00. |
The
last four digits (positions 7 thru 10) correspond to the first four
digits of the PeopleSoft department number. |
Example 2
The Sons of the American Revolution Scholarship PeopleSoft chart field string of Department =
2240-603, Program = RES,
Project/Grant = 0, will become the SAP Cost Center 7539032240.
| 75 |
39 |
03 |
2240 |
| The
first two digits represent the
Business
Area and will always be 75 as this designates the cost center
as belonging to West Chester University. |
The
next two digits (positions 3 & 4) represent the
Application of Fund and corresponds to the PeopleSoft Program
Code. |
Positions 5 & 6 correspond to the last two digits of the
PeopleSoft department number extension. In this example,
since the extension was -603 the "03" is used. |
The
last four digits (positions 7 thru 10) correspond to the first four
digits of the PeopleSoft department number. |
